On test: Shimano Dura Ace 7900


High quality materials, finishes and features

Go to Photo Gallery

 

 

 

The Shimano Dura Ace has been completely renovated last year and remains one of the landmarks of the area, coveted by fans, although not widespread because of a price even if its content aligned to direct competitors. So it is much easier to see the bike assembled with 6700 Ultegra group is much more rare to notice a bike with Dura Ace 7900 group. The new group is recognized immediately for the internal cable, a novelty, but all members of the group were revised and developed. The new commands have been completely redesigned, now have a new ergonomic, more compact carbon brakes levers, adjustable in the distance and with a new ergonomic profile. The mounting clamps are made of titanium, while the excursion was reduced levers for passage of the report. They have a declared weight of 379 grams. Also revised rear derailleur, with the introduction of different carbon fiber components. Parallelogram again, lighter and stiffer to ensure greater accuracy changed. The derailleur can be compatible with the adoption of sprockets with 28 teeth and with traditional toppings or compact. He said a weight of 166 grams. Even the front derailleur now has a more rigid and a different geometry to provide passes report faster. He said a weight of 67 grams. The crankset has remained faithful to the aluminum alloy for its realization. Now is produced by forging to improve weight and stiffness. New type of attachment of crowns, now integrated type to ensure better rigidity crowns/cranks. These the available options: 53-42, 54-42, 53-39, 52-39, 55-52, 56-44, 50-34. The cranks can have a length of 165, 167.5, 170, 172.5, 175, 177.5, 180 mm. The bottom bracket bearings, slides and more rigid than the previous version are also available with the standard BB30. He said a weight of 725 grams including bottom bracket. The cassette cogs have a new set of combinations, but especially new profiles to facilitate the passage of the report, and cogs in the last four reports, in titanium, while the others are steel. The combinations available are: 11-21, 11-23, 11-25, 11-27, 11-28, 12-23, 12-25, 12-27. It has a declared weight, as 11-23, of 163 grams. The chain is assembled without tools and has pins and perforated mesh. Has a different profile on the inside and outside to improve the slope on the front and rear ratios. Lighter and stiffer the old model. He said a weight of 252 grams to 114 mesh. Even the brakes have been revised, the arms are forged for greater rigidity and have titanium pins. And mind the possibility to adjust the voltage of closing and opening of the body and is newly designed brake lever for the rapid opening of the brake assembly. Revised rear brake cable routing to reduce friction and improve response to the command. New friction material, which provides better brake power (20%) and especially in the wet (50%). They have a declared weight of 293 grams. Also in the group are the Dura Ace hubs, wheels and pedals.


The road test


The Dura Ace group has always been a reference point for its construction quality and the model 7900, confirms the validity of a perfect realization. The beautiful forged aluminum crankset, charm well over carbon models, also perfect brakes and their surface treatment, as well as the realization of the exchange and controls. They are also more compact and aesthetically modern. Their ergonomics is perfect, very comfortable, you are challenging well with both large and small hands and levers are the right distance, ready to be operated, the high possibility of adjusting the distance between them. The fluidity of action of the shift levers and front derailleur is more than excellent, and though no more than old Dura Ace is the best in its class. The hike of the same levers to move the ratio is average, a bit wider than the SRAM Red, but still good and comparable to that of the Campagnolo Record. More than good gear changing, though less than SRAM Red and the Campagnolo Record, but also remained unchanged in the flow passages of the report, the quietness and precision all elements that do remain at the top of this group Dura Ace 7900. The braking force is more than good with a powerful front brake and adjustable rear like that. In this respect the Dura Ace is exactly half way between the SRAM Red with a more powerful braking system, but less adaptable, and Campagnolo Record rear brake in the less powerful but more adaptable, even in the front brake. However, in absolute terms, the braking force and its scalability is very good and able to satisfy even the most demanding athletes. Excellent performance of the braking in the wet. Perfect rigidity of the crank and its smoothness, the level of the best products on the market. Good, then, the wide range of reports available and the wide range of crank lengths available. Finally a group of high level design features a high and perfect operation, with unique features that make it more competitive and successful in many respects than the competition. The only fault is that it was not, the absolute minimum weight, preferring to focus on other aspects such as reliability and functionality. A suitable group of agony, but even more amateurs for its high build quality, reliability, longevity and security. A group perfect for a high-level bike, which is not surprising for its weight, but its high overall quality. On offer the complete set is about 1149 Euros, lower than its competitors Sram and Campagnolo, and more than good.
